Eth2.0(Ethereum 2.0)是一种改进后的以太坊网络协议,它通过引入了分片技术、权益证明机制以及智能合约等功能来提升区块链的安全性和性能,为了使用Eth2.0,你需要安装并运行相应的客户端软件,例如Parity或Geth,并按照官方文档进行设置和配置,确保你有足够的计算能力和带宽来支持Eth2.0的工作负荷,如果你是新手,建议先从学习基础知识开始,逐步了解Eth2.0的技术细节和操作流程,在准备过程中,注意备份重要数据以防万一。
本文目录导读:
ETH 2.0 下载指南:掌握未来区块链技术的关键步骤
了解 ETH 2.0 原生协议
准备下载工具和环境
实际操作教程
常见问题解答
随着区块链技术的发展,以太坊作为最著名的智能合约平台之一,其升级版本 ETH 2.0 成为了行业内的热点话题,ETH 2.0 是以太坊网络的一个重大革新,它不仅优化了交易速度和安全性,还引入了许多新的功能和改进,对于许多开发者来说,如何有效地获取并使用 ETH 2.0 可能是一个挑战,本文将为您提供一个详细的指导流程,帮助您顺利地下载和使用 ETH 2.0。
首先需要理解的是,目前主流的以太坊版本是 Eth 1,Eth 1 是一种基于工作量证明 (PoW) 的共识机制,而 Eth 2 则是基于权益证明 (PoS) 的共识机制,后者提供了更高的效率和更低的能源消耗。
Eth 2 的主要优点包括:
也存在一些挑战,例如对现有用户的影响、新旧系统的兼容性等。
您可以按照以下步骤设置自己的本地开发环境:
安装必要的软件:
sudo apt update && sudo apt upgrade curl -fsSL https://deb.nodesource.com/setup_14.x | sudo bash - sudo apt install nodejs
创建虚拟环境:
mkdir my_eth_project cd my_eth_project npm init -y
安装 Web3.js:
npm install web3
Metamask 是一款流行的以太坊钱包浏览器插件,允许您直接从浏览器访问以太坊网络,并执行各种操作。
手动部署以太坊节点意味着您自己构建和管理一个完整的以太坊网络实例,这是一个复杂的过程,通常只适用于经验丰富的开发人员。
除了 Metamask,还有一些其他工具可以帮助您进行 ETH 2.0 的开发和测试: